χορτάζω

Ancient Greek

Etymology

From χόρτος (khórtos, fodder) +‎ -άζω (-ázō, suffix to form a verb).

Pronunciation

 

Verb

χορτᾰ́ζω • (khortắzō)

  1. (of cattle) to feed, fatten
  2. (of persons) to feed, fill full of
